Michael
> 3 dayPurchased this monitor as a 3rd screen for the needed space while multi tasking multiple windows. I chose this one based on the 90 something % rgb so I could also use it as my primary photo editing monitor. After hooking it up to my laptop and pulling up calibration tools and reference images on all my other screens including my phone (because thats where the majority of people see my content) I spent over an hour trying to make the monitor look good. No matter what I tried my calibration tools just couldnt get the perfect setting. It was always a compromise between correct color and correct sharpness. No matter what I did, white always had a greyish blue tone to it yet some grey areas have a red tint to it. After first plugging in the monitor I was having some weird refresh flickering that was resolved by changing my monitor from HD 1080 to PC 1080 in my nvidia settings. Even though this monitor supports up to 75hz I was getting some weird screen tearing while trying to play games on it although It was worth it anyways because the black point/shadows were super strong, like old tv strong. For anything besides spotify, web browsing, and displaying research while doing school work I will be sticking with my 144hz laptop screen as it does everything this monitor does but better bar a few things (physical screen size, tilt and rotate because its on a monitor stand)

J. L. Caldwell
> 3 dayThis monitor is a good improvement from the 24 Sceptre I had before. I didnt think the borderless feature would be noticable but it is. Its also lighter, I weighed it and I got 5.6 LBS, which is even lighter than they mention in the description, possibly because I am not using the stand. I am using the monitor on a multi-monitor stand and the VESA connection works perfectly. The menus are simple to navigate, and now Im considering buying two more to replace my other monitors. I trade stocks up to 12 hours a day and this monitor has had no issues. No dead pixels. I cant speak for the sound because I have external studio monitors but if people are still trying to get hi fidelity sound from a monitor theyre fooling themselves in my opinion. I do not see a big difference with the 75HZ, I made sure windows has it set for 75hz though, but again I mostly stare at stock charts which is just green and red candles moving up and down, nothing super motion intensive. I am using the HDMI1 port and have had no issues with video. Lastly, As for some rebate being mentioned, all I know is I got 5 off at the time of purchase just like any other Amazon coupon.
